Screening for anti-inflammatory activity of extract and fractions of Morinda lucida stem bark and detection of bioactive secondary metabolite

Morinda lucida Benth (Rubiaceae) is a versatile plant used in traditional medicine for the treatment of a variety of ailments and the claims of its efficacy are particularly remarkable in the treatment of infections and immuno-inflammatory disorders. This study evaluates the anti-inflammatory properties of methanolic stem bark extract and fractions of M. lucida and also identifies the phytochemicals responsible for its anti-inflammatory activity. The crude extract was subjected to liquid- liquid partitioning successively with n- hexane, ethylacetate, butanol and water. High performance liquid chromatography (HPLC) of the four fractions and Vacuum Liquid Chromatography fraction (VLC) of the promising fraction was evaluated. The effect of the fractions on egg albumen induced rat paw oedema were also evaluated. Anti-inflammatory activity of the fractions was further screened using xylene induce ear oedema models and human red blood cell membrane stabilization test. Ulcerogenic test on the normal stomach mucosa was also evaluated. The result of the egg albumen induced rat paw oedema showed that the butanol fractions maximally inhibited egg albumen induced effect at 400 mg/kg (70%) and 200mg/kg (67.5%) after 180 minutes compared to the positive control, ibuprofen (20mg/kg) with 100% inhibition after 180 minutes. The result of the xylene induced ear oedema showed that the inhibition produced by 100 µg/ear of the Butanol fraction (BF) was 56.67 % and was greater than inhibition produced by 200 µg/ear of ibuprofen (38.89 %). HPLC analysis of the fractions revealed the following phytocompounds; Cytreo- a-pyrone, Cytosporin- J and Waol A. Ulcerogenic test was negative at the doses of 200 mg/kg and 400 mg/kg of the fractions when compare with the indomethacin (positive control) at dose of 50 mg/kg. Human red blood cell membrane stabilization assay showed that BF-VLC 2 (Dichloromethane: methanol (8:2) VLC of Butanol fraction) exhibited concentration dependent inhibition of heat-induced haemolysis while other extract showed a non- concentration dependent inhibition of haemolysis when compared to the standard, ibuprofen. These findings suggest that the stem bark of M. lucida possess promising anti-inflammatory phytocompounds which justify its use in ethno-medicine.
